Salt Lake City is the capital of Utah and a hub for outdoor activities. Within minutes of Utah's most populated metropolitan area you will find pristine hiking trails, world class ski resorts, fishing, historical sites, fine dining, shopping and much more. The Salt Lake International Airport is the largest airport in the state and centrally located within minutes of downtown Salt Lake. If the bustling city is not your thing the suburbs of downtown Salt Lake City offers a little slower paced atmosphere, but still puts you in the heart of outdoor recreational opportunities.

To the east of Salt Lake City is the beautiful Wasatch Mountain Range. The Salt Lake Valley portion of the Wasatch Range provides three canyons for outdoor recreational activities and is home to four world class ski resorts. Big Cottonwood Canyon is located only 20 minutes from Salt Lake City and is home to the Solitude and Brighton Ski Resorts. This 15-mile long canyon offers excellent hiking, biking, rock climbing, picnicking, camping and fishing opportunities.

Little Cottonwood Canyon is located just one canyon south from Big Cottonwood. This towering granite canyon is home to the world class Snowbird Ski and Summer Resort. Snowbird is Utah’s only resort with an aerial tram that carries visitors to the top of Hidden Peak at 11,000 feet above sea level. One mile further is the Alta Ski and Summer Resort Utah’s ski only resort. The Albion Basin is very popular for hiking and mountain biking during the summer season.

Millcreek Canyon is a local’s favorite place to hike, bike, cross country ski, snowshoe or take the dogs for a walk on a sunny afternoon. The canyon offers several picnic sites and backcountry camping opportunities.

To the west of Salt Lake City is the Oquirrh Mountain Range. This range is home to Utah’s largest open pit copper mine; Kennecott Copper.
